The coming PWA (Progressive Web Apps) revolution is arguably one of the single most talked about paradigm shifts in technology, at least as far as the internet is concerned. PWA is gaining unparalleled momentum amongst the most forward-looking e-commerce sites on the web. This is partly due to the fact that the hitherto unattainable dream of installing web applications on a smartphone is fast becoming a reality. But what is all this hype about? Let us take a quick look.
- What is PWA all About?
Imagine if the World Wide Web was integrated with the ‘state of the art’ cutting-edge smartphone app technology and both these platforms had a clone child. This is basically what PWA is all about. It enables the web page UK Meds to behave in a manner that is more analogous to an app that has been downloaded directly from the device’s App Store. In a nutshell, it will start as a normal run of the mill web page in your smart device’s browser, but as you start exploring the webpage, you will get a prompt if you would like to “Add (the page) to your Home Screen”. And if you tap the ‘yes, I agree’ icon, then the PWA enabled web page will be added to your smartphone. And when you open it from your device’s home screen, it will have the capacity to effectively hide all of the browser UI controls and actually appear as a bona fide smart app.
- PWA: The Ultimate Solution to Ever-Increasing Bounce Rates
If you were to think of PWA as a sort of a glorified bookmark of the kind that has found the best spot between mobile apps and the web, you will not be wide off the mark.
The World Wide Web has always wanted the kind of reliable performance that is ‘par for the course’ where smart device apps are concerned. To make it really effective and complete the seamless transition from the PC monitor screen to the home screen of a smartphone, it has to have a place in the device’s notification tray and also on its home screen just like the ubiquitous ‘smart device app’. There is sound marketing reasoning behind this. Almost half of the web’s users these days tend to ‘bounce’ from any site that does not open within 3 seconds, at most. This is why PWA is considered to be the optimal solution for this ever growing “Web Obesity Epidemic” that is currently being faced by web users all over the world.
Its importance stems from the fact that people don’t really like downloading apps every few hours. They would rather have a web page that acts as an app without hogging up their device’s precious memory.
